On the doorstepLake Ossiach
Carinthia's third-largest lake, framed by the Gerlitzen to the north and the Ossiach Tauern to the south. In high summer the water reaches pleasant swimming temperatures.
On the doorstepCycle path around the lake
The circular route runs almost entirely level along the shore, linking Annenheim, Sattendorf, Bodensdorf, Steindorf and Ossiach.
On the doorstepLidos and lake access
Public lidos can be found in St. Andrä, Bodensdorf, Steindorf and Annenheim among others – some with lawns, diving boards and a kiosk.
On the doorstepWatersports
Sailing, windsurfing, stand-up paddling, pedalos and electric boats – hire stations are spread around the lake.
NearbyThe Kanzelbahn and the Gerlitzen Alpe
From Annenheim, Carinthia's oldest cable car runs up to 1,440 m, and the summit lift continues to 1,911 m. From lake to panorama in a good half hour.
NearbyLandskron Castle and the eagle arena
The castle ruin stands on a rocky cone roughly 135 metres above the lake. In the eagle arena, eagles, falcons, vultures and owls take to the air; there is a terrace and restaurant as well.
NearbyLandskron monkey mountain
Japanese macaques live here in a large stretch of forest which visitors walk through with a guide – a destination that also attracts researchers.
NearbyOssiach Abbey
The former Benedictine abbey with its baroque church sits on the southern shore. In summer it is the main venue of the Carinthischer Sommer music festival.
NearbyBleistätt moor and the Tiebel estuary slow trail
A restored wetland with boardwalks and viewing points: birds, beavers, bats and butterflies. Flat and quiet.
NearbyThe Finsterbach waterfalls
Above the northern shore the Finsterbach drops over several steps – a shaded walk that is welcome on hot days.
NearbySteinhaus Domenig, Steindorf
The best-known work of contemporary Carinthian architecture by Günther Domenig, listed since 2012. Open to visitors between May and October.
Half-day tripVillach
Old town, main square, weekly market, the Villach carnival and the Warmbad thermal spa – the city lies at the western end of the lake.
Half-day tripWarmbad Villach thermal spa
Thermal water straight from the mountain – the dependable plan for rainy days.
Half-day tripLake Faak
Austria's southernmost bathing lake, known for its turquoise water, against the backdrop of the Mittagskogel.
Half-day tripFeldkirchen and the Tiebel valley
A small town with a historic centre to the north, plus quiet cycle routes through the Tiebel valley.
Day tripKlagenfurt and Lake Wörthersee
The regional capital with Minimundus, the Lindwurm fountain, the lido and the lake promenade.
Day tripTerra Mystica and Terra Montana, Bad Bleiberg
Two show mines in the mountain above Villach – entry on the pit railway and a slide into the tunnel.
Day tripSlovenia and Italy
From the three-country corner, Tarvisio, the Predil Pass and Kranjska Gora are all comfortably doable in a day.
On the doorstepSeepark Annenheim
An events ground right by the water, with water-ski shows after dark in summer.
On the doorstepSchifffahrt mit MS Ossiach und MS Gerlitze
The lake from the water: in summer the boats connect the villages around the shore and combine well with a bike ride.
On the doorstepWakeboard und Wasserski
Several operators around the lake; beginners’ courses take place right on the water.
NearbyKletterwald und Familywald Ossiach
Five minutes’ walk from the centre of Ossiach: over 150 exercises plus treehouses and a 500-metre adventure walkway among the trees.
NearbyKlettergarten Peterlewand bei St. Urban
Barely visible from a distance – only the pavilion above gives it away. A quiet crag away from the lakeside promenade.
NearbyAichwaldsee
Lake Ossiach hardly ever freezes over. The small Aichwaldsee, by contrast, is considered the most reliably frozen lake in the region – for skating in winter.
NearbyCarinthischer Sommer im Stift Ossiach
One of Austria’s major music festivals since 1969: classical, jazz and crossover in the abbey church and at other venues around the lake.
Day tripEuropean Bike Week am Faaker See
One of Europe’s largest motorcycle gatherings, held every September. If you prefer things quiet, plan your stay outside that week.
